adding required flag to checkboxes
authorAnthony Talarico <talarico@gaslightmedia.com>
Mon, 6 Nov 2017 18:21:59 +0000 (13:21 -0500)
committerAnthony Talarico <talarico@gaslightmedia.com>
Mon, 6 Nov 2017 18:21:59 +0000 (13:21 -0500)
custom fields checkboxes were missing the required flags

views/admin/entity/fields.html

index 0628ca7..2c69862 100644 (file)
                             // 'wpautop' => false,  NOTE: Dont's use. Problem when numerous spaces before text.
                             'textarea_name' => '{$prefix}[{$field.id}]',
                             'editor_height' => 200,     // Height in px, overrides editor_rows
-                            // 'textarea_rows' => 8
+                            // 'textarea_rows' => 8,
+                            {if $field.required.value == 1}'editor_class' => 'glm-required' {/if}
                         ));
                     {/php}
                 {elseif $field.field_type.name == 'checkbox'}
                     <input type="hidden" name="{$prefix}[{$field.id}]" value="No" {if !isset($customFieldsData[$field.id]) || $customFieldsData[$field.id] == 'No'}checked{/if}>
-                    <input type="checkbox" name="{$prefix}[{$field.id}]" value="Yes" {if isset($customFieldsData[$field.id]) && $customFieldsData[$field.id] == 'Yes'}checked{/if}>
+                    <input type="checkbox" name="{$prefix}[{$field.id}]" value="Yes" {if isset($customFieldsData[$field.id]) && $customFieldsData[$field.id] == 'Yes'}checked{/if} {if $field.required.value == 1} required{/if}>
                 {/if}
            </div>
         </div>